The size of Alfredton is approximately 7.9 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 12.3% of total area. The population of Alfredton in 2011 was 7,194 people. By 2016 the population was 9,228 showing a population growth of 28.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Alfredton is 10-19 years. Households in Alfredton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Alfredton work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 75.9% of the homes in Alfredton were owner-occupied compared with 70.6% in 2016.
